evaluate. write your answer in simplified, rationalized form. do not round. \n\\( \\sec ( \\pi ) = \\) \nsubmit
Answer
Explanation:
Step1: Recall the definition of secant
The secant function is defined as $\sec(x)=\frac{1}{\cos(x)}$. So, $\sec(\pi)=\frac{1}{\cos(\pi)}$.
Step2: Find the value of $\cos(\pi)$
We know that on the unit - circle, for $x = \pi$, the coordinates are $(- 1,0)$. And by the definition $\cos(x)=x$-coordinate of the point on the unit - circle corresponding to the angle $x$. So, $\cos(\pi)=-1$.
Step3: Calculate $\sec(\pi)$
Substitute $\cos(\pi)=-1$ into the formula $\sec(\pi)=\frac{1}{\cos(\pi)}$. We get $\sec(\pi)=\frac{1}{-1}$.
Answer:
$-1$
